i have taken a book off my bookshelf that i've read twice before and decided it was time to read it again. it's titled "the traveler's gift" by andy andrews. i find this book very entertaining and a good pick-me-up. the main character, david ponder, finds himself and his family in financial despair and the daughter's health is slowly depreciating. at his last ounce of strength he presses the pedal to the metal and just before crashing his beat up junker into a tree he is immediately warped to another period in time. he has just began a journey to talk to seven different people who have made an impact in history and each one of these characters have a message to give mr. ponder. this message was given to them by God.

while this book is strictly fiction i still resonates truth for most situations in life. this book makes me laugh and remember to think of the bigger picture that God has in store for me and the people around me. i would have loved for the author to throw in some scripture but remember this is a pick-me-up fictional story of a man's chance to regain his composure in life.

i recommend this book and give a warning, don't over spiritualize what is written. only the Bible and Christ can give us real insight to "right living". just let yourself be entertained by this book.

as you all have figured out by now Angela and i have been taking karate for some time.  more specifically, we are taking Tang Soo Do.  this is a traditional style of korean open-hand fighting.  our instructor Paul, or Master Cuthbert, is a good friend of ours and, with his fourth degree black belt, knows how to kick our butts during class.  our workout last saturday was one of the most intense workouts i have had in a while.  needless to say, thanks to that workout last saturday i am back in the swing of things and am making my way to the gym on a more regular basis.  

i wanted to pay special attention to the fact that i have more energy now than before starting the daniel fast.  eating healthy can do so much for your physical, mental and emotional self.  

just the other day when i was craving a latte or just some good strong black coffee my lovely  wife said, "i like you better when you don't have caffeine."  you could imagine the look of confusion on my face but she was completely right.  i even like myself better when i'm off caffeine.  without it i don't have those lows in the afternoon, my stomach aches are not as often, and i don't have the oh-so-lovely coffee breath that would drive even a skunk away.  

i still would like to have a cup of coffee here and there but i am no longer dependent on it to wake me up or energize me when feeling lazy.  just like in my walk with Christ, i don't want any substitutes to alter my relationship with Him.  we should be dependent on Christ and Christ alone.  so thanks Daniel for your example through fasting.
